🎨 Replaces delay with vTaskDelay

This commit is contained in:
Rune Harlyk
2025-09-14 19:46:42 +02:00
committed by Rune Harlyk
parent 4ea287b162
commit 0285b522f1
6 changed files with 12 additions and 12 deletions
+2 -2
View File
@@ -49,12 +49,12 @@ class PAJ7620U2 {
uint8_t f1 = 0, f0 = 0, t0 = 0;
if (readReg(REG_GES_FLAG_1, &f1, 1) != 1) return eGestureNone;
if (f1) {
delay(highRate ? QUIT_MS / 5 : QUIT_MS);
vTaskDelay(highRate ? QUIT_MS / 5 : QUIT_MS / portTICK_PERIOD_MS);
return eGestureWave;
}
if (readReg(REG_GES_FLAG_0, &f0, 1) != 1) return eGestureNone;
if (!highRate) {
delay(ENTRY_MS);
vTaskDelay(ENTRY_MS / portTICK_PERIOD_MS);
if (readReg(REG_GES_FLAG_0, &t0, 1) == 1) f0 |= t0;
}
if (f0 & 0x01) return eGestureRight;
+1 -1
View File
@@ -172,7 +172,7 @@ class CPUBurnerTask {
esp_task_wdt_reset();
}
delay(idle_time);
vTaskDelay(idle_time / portTICK_PERIOD_MS);
}
}
+1 -1
View File
@@ -120,7 +120,7 @@ bool Peripherals::readGesture() {
void Peripherals::readSonar() {
#if FT_ENABLED(USE_USS)
_left_distance = _left_sonar->ping_cm();
delay(50);
vTaskDelay(50 / portTICK_PERIOD_MS);
_right_distance = _right_sonar->ping_cm();
#endif
}
+6 -6
View File
@@ -49,11 +49,11 @@ void restart() {
xTaskCreate(
[](void *pvParameters) {
for (;;) {
delay(250);
vTaskDelay(250 / portTICK_PERIOD_MS);
MDNS.end();
delay(100);
vTaskDelay(100 / portTICK_PERIOD_MS);
WiFi.disconnect(true);
delay(500);
vTaskDelay(500 / portTICK_PERIOD_MS);
ESP.restart();
}
},
@@ -64,11 +64,11 @@ void sleep() {
xTaskCreate(
[](void *pvParameters) {
for (;;) {
delay(250);
vTaskDelay(250 / portTICK_PERIOD_MS);
MDNS.end();
delay(100);
vTaskDelay(100 / portTICK_PERIOD_MS);
WiFi.disconnect(true);
delay(500);
vTaskDelay(500 / portTICK_PERIOD_MS);
uint64_t bitmask = (uint64_t)1 << (WAKEUP_PIN_NUMBER);
+1 -1
View File
@@ -26,7 +26,7 @@ void WiFiService::begin() {
if (state().wifiSettings.size() == 1) {
configureNetwork(state().wifiSettings[0]);
delay(500);
vTaskDelay(500 / portTICK_PERIOD_MS);
}
}
+1 -1
View File
@@ -27,7 +27,7 @@ void test_gaitPlanner_calculateStep_time() {
}
void setup() {
delay(2000); // Allow time for Serial to initialize if running on an ESP32
vTaskDelay(2000 / portTICK_PERIOD_MS); // Allow time for Serial to initialize if running on an ESP32
UNITY_BEGIN();
RUN_TEST(test_gaitPlanner_calculateStep_time);
UNITY_END();